What Exactly is a Hurricane Live Tracker Satellite?

So, what do we mean when we say "hurricane live tracker satellite"? In a nutshell, it's a satellite specifically designed to monitor and track hurricanes from space. These aren't your average satellites; they're packed with advanced instruments that collect vital data about a hurricane's intensity, movement, and potential impact. Think of them as the ultimate storm spotters, providing a bird's-eye view of these powerful weather events. This data is then transmitted back to Earth, where meteorologists and weather forecasters use it to create accurate models and provide warnings to the public. These satellites can provide detailed information about the storm's structure, including cloud patterns, wind speeds, and even the temperature of the ocean's surface. This information is critical for understanding how a hurricane is evolving and where it is likely to go. How a Hurricane Live Tracker Satellite Works: The Science Behind the Scenes

Alright, let's get a little technical for a moment, but I'll try to keep it simple! These satellites work using a combination of sophisticated instruments and technology. The primary instruments onboard include: radiometers, which measure energy emitted by the Earth and atmosphere; radars, which can penetrate clouds to measure wind speeds and rainfall; and imagers, which capture visual and infrared images of the storm. The process starts with the satellite orbiting Earth, constantly scanning the atmosphere and oceans. When a hurricane forms, the satellite's sensors start collecting data – everything from wind speeds and rainfall rates to sea surface temperatures and cloud patterns. This data is then beamed back to ground stations, where it's processed and analyzed. Meteorologists use this information to create detailed models of the hurricane, predicting its path, intensity, and potential impact. Think of it like this: the satellite is the eyes and ears in space, gathering all the raw data, and the ground stations are the brains, turning that data into actionable information. The use of satellites has revolutionized hurricane tracking. Before satellites, the only way to track hurricanes was by using aircraft and surface observations, which were limited in scope and frequency. Now, meteorologists have access to a continuous stream of data, allowing them to monitor storms 24/7. This has led to huge improvements in the accuracy of hurricane forecasts, which is super important.

Satellites use different kinds of instruments to get different types of data. Some measure the temperature of the ocean's surface, which is critical because warm water is what fuels hurricanes. Others use radar to pierce through the clouds and see the wind speeds and rainfall inside the storm. And there are imagers that take pictures in both visual and infrared light, giving us a complete view of the hurricane. The continuous flow of data enables the constant monitoring of hurricanes, allowing forecasters to see how the storms evolve. This continuous monitoring is a big deal in improving the accuracy of forecasts and warnings, giving people more time to prepare and helping to save lives.

Limitations: What Can't These Satellites Do?

Even though hurricane live tracker satellites are incredibly advanced, they're not perfect. They do have limitations. One of the main challenges is the complexity of hurricanes themselves. They are highly dynamic systems, and predicting their behavior with complete accuracy is still impossible. Weather patterns are influenced by so many factors, and these satellites, as amazing as they are, can't account for absolutely everything. Another limitation is the resolution of the data. While the satellites provide a wealth of information, the level of detail is not always high enough to capture every nuance of the storm's behavior. Sometimes, there are data gaps, especially when the satellite's view is obstructed by cloud cover. Furthermore, the accuracy of the data can be affected by factors like atmospheric conditions and the calibration of the instruments. The cost of building, launching, and maintaining these satellites is also a significant factor. They're expensive, which means that the number of satellites available is limited. This can sometimes lead to gaps in coverage or delays in data availability. Despite these limitations, the benefits of these satellites far outweigh the drawbacks. Ongoing advancements in technology are constantly improving their capabilities and reducing their limitations. Scientists and engineers are continually working to develop more advanced instruments and data-processing techniques, ensuring that these satellites remain a vital tool for hurricane tracking and forecasting. Examples of Hurricane Live Tracker Satellites: Meet the Stars

Okay, let's get acquainted with some of the key players in the hurricane tracking game. Several satellites are dedicated to hurricane monitoring. These satellites are operated by different space agencies and governmental organizations. NOAA (National Oceanic and Atmospheric Administration) is a major player, with their GOES (Geostationary Operational Environmental Satellite) series providing continuous monitoring of North and South America. These satellites provide a wide range of data, including high-resolution imagery, temperature readings, and wind speed measurements. Another critical satellite is the Metop series, operated by EUMETSAT (European Organisation for the Exploitation of Meteorological Satellites), which offers global coverage and plays a key role in tracking hurricanes worldwide. These satellites use advanced instruments to provide detailed information about the storm's structure, including cloud patterns, wind speeds, and even the temperature of the ocean's surface. These provide essential information about hurricanes across the globe. Each satellite uses different instruments and technologies to gather specific types of data. This allows for a comprehensive picture of the hurricane and helps meteorologists improve their forecasts. Besides the ones mentioned, several other satellite systems contribute to hurricane monitoring, and the data from all of these sources is integrated to produce the most accurate and reliable forecasts possible. It is a collaborative effort, with many nations and organizations working together to keep us safe.

Finding a Reliable Hurricane Live Tracker Satellite

Want to track a hurricane in real-time? Luckily, there are plenty of resources available! NOAA provides real-time data and imagery from their GOES satellites on their website. The National Hurricane Center (NHC) is another excellent resource, offering detailed information about active storms, including their paths, intensities, and potential impacts. You can also find reliable data and information from other government agencies, such as the European Space Agency (ESA) and EUMETSAT. Many private weather services also provide hurricane tracking data, often through interactive maps and applications. When using any of these resources, always make sure they are from a reputable source. Look for websites and organizations with a good track record of providing accurate and reliable weather information. Make sure the data is up-to-date and that the information is provided by qualified meteorologists. Be aware that the information you find may come from multiple sources, and it's always a good idea to cross-reference the data from different websites to get a comprehensive view. The National Hurricane Center is a primary source for the most accurate and reliable information.
